Mastering “SPIN Selling”: Unlocking Client Needs for Enhanced Sales Success

SPIN Selling is an effective and powerful sales methodology that revolutionizes the way professionals approach the sales process. Developed by Neil Rackham, SPIN Selling enables salespeople to not only identify and understand their clients’ implicit needs but also transform them into explicit needs. By offering tailored solutions aligned with those needs, sales professionals can significantly increase their success rates and foster meaningful client interactions.

Explanation of the four types of inquiries in SPIN Selling: Situation, Problem, Implication, and Need-Payoff Questions

The core of SPIN selling lies in four types of questions: Situation, Problem, Implication, and Need-payoff. These strategic inquiries guide the sales conversation, allowing professionals to gather crucial information and establish rapport with their clients.

Emphasis on the Importance of Purposeful Situational Questions in Detecting Clients’ Implicit Needs

Neil Rackham discovered that top-performing salespeople asked fewer, but meticulously selected, situational questions. These inquiries allow professionals to gather information about the client’s company, goals, challenges, and current processes. By demonstrating genuine curiosity, salespeople not only establish rapport but also gain crucial insight into the client’s world.

The Role of Problem Questions in Uncovering Clients’ Pain Points and Difficulties

Once situational questions have established the foundation, sales professionals move on to Problem Questions. Designed to uncover the client’s pain points, challenges, and obstacles, these inquiries enable salespeople to understand the specific problems their clients are facing. By delving deeper into the client’s challenges, salespeople can showcase their expertise and establish themselves as trusted advisors.

Exploring the Effectiveness of Problem Questions in Small and Large Sales

While problem questions are highly effective for smaller sales, Rackham found them to be less impactful in larger sales. The reason lies in the complexity and significance of larger sales deals. In these cases, sales professionals often need to uncover broader business problems instead of focusing solely on specific pain points.

The Power of Implication Questions: Understanding the Impact of Client Issues

Implication questions prompt clients to consider the potential consequences and long-term impact of their challenges. By encouraging clients to delve deeper into the implications of their issues, sales professionals create a sense of urgency and demonstrate the need for change. These questions also position the salesperson as a strategic partner who understands the client’s business intricacies.

Need-Payoff Questions: Shifting focus to potential solutions

The final type of SPIN question, Need-Payoff Questions, directs the client’s attention from the problem towards potential solutions. These questions stimulate the client’s imagination, allowing them to envision the benefits and outcomes they desire. By placing the focus on solutions, sales professionals establish themselves as problem solvers, cultivating trust and confidence.

Applying SPIN Selling in Real-Life Situations: Using the Framework Flexibly

In practice, it may not always be feasible to ask all four types of questions in a single sales interaction. However, the key lies in understanding the underlying principles of SPIN selling and adapting the framework to specific situations. By blending and customizing the different question types, sales professionals can create a more tailored and impactful sales process.
